Tianwen-1 successfully landed in the southern part of the Martian Utopia Plain, leaving China’s mark on Mars for the first time. So far, it has worked on the surface of Mars for 356 Martian days and has travelled a total of mileage1921 meters. The orbiter has flown for 661 days since its launch, and has continued to carry out remote sensing detection since it entered the orbit around the fire red planet Mars of least haft diameter of Earth.

The first anniversary of Tianwen-1 landing on Mars On May 15, 2021, from since then At present, the two devices are in good condition, and about 940GB of original scientific data has been acquired and returned. Teams of scientists are conducting data analysis, interpretation and research…. .

At present, the “Zhurong” Mars rover inspection area has entered winter, the highest temperature during the day has dropped to below minus 20 ℃, and the minimum temperature at night has dropped to minus 100 ℃, and sand and dust weather is frequent. Affected by the gradual reduction of the sun irradiation angle and the local sand and dust weather, the energy acquisition capacity of the “Zhurong” Mars rover has gradually decreased, and the thermal insulation consumption has gradually increased. To cope with this harsh environment, according to the design, the rover will switch to winter mode. The orbiter continues to carry out remote sensing exploration, and will soon achieve global coverage of Mars, while providing relay communication support for the rover.

on May 15, 2021, the scientific research team confirmed according to the telemetry signal sent by the “Zhurong” Mars rover that the Tianwen-1 landing rover successfully landed in the pre-selected landing area in the southern Utopia Plain of Mars , China’s first Mars exploration mission to land on Mars was a complete success…..

As the first mission of China – People’s Republic of China’s planetary exploration project, Tianwen-1 has realized the leap of my country’s space exploration from the Earth-Moon system to the interplanetary system. It is the first time in the world to complete the orbiting, landing, and inspection of Mars through a single mission. It is China- People’s Republic of China’s aerospace industry.  A few days ago, the “Tianwen No. 1” orbiter passed over the inspection area of ​​the Mars rover again, and took a 0.5-meter resolution image of the “Zhurong” inspection area. As of March 24, 2022, the “Zhurong” rover has been working on the surface of Mars for 306 Martian days and has traveled 1,784 meters in total. The “Tianwen-1” orbiter has been in orbit for 609 days and is 277 million kilometers away from the earth. Both are operating normally.

The “Zhurong” rover also sent back selfies from the surface of Mars. Compared with the photos taken just after landing, it can be seen that a thin layer of dust has accumulated on the surface of the rover. At the same time, according to the telemetry information of the rover, the power generation efficiency of the solar wing is affected to a certain extent, but the energy is still sufficient. In order to cope with the dust coverage, the solar wing of the Mars rover has been specially designed, and various measures can be taken to deal with the problem of the reduction of power generation efficiency caused by the sand and dust.

The Martian dust storm will directly affect the energy acquisition of the Mars rover, which has always attracted much attention. The engineering team continued to monitor the Martian sand and dust weather through images obtained by the medium-resolution camera of the “Tianwen-1” orbiter, and found that from late January this year, obvious wind and sand activities began to appear in the area north of 60 ° N latitude on Mars. It can be seen from the figure below that a local sandstorm occurred in this area in February this year, and typical features were covered by a large amount of sand and dust, making it difficult to distinguish.

At present, the northern hemisphere of Mars has begun to enter autumn. According to the analysis of previous detection data, autumn is the season of frequent occurrence of dusty weather on Mars, but no obvious dusty weather has been observed in the inspection area of ​​”Zhurong”.

The “Tianwen-1” orbiter continues to carry out global remote sensing exploration of Mars, and focuses on typical landforms and geological units such as craters, volcanoes, canyons, and dry riverbeds, and obtains high-resolution images. On March 7 this year, the American “Perseverance” rover was photographed while imaging the “Jezero” crater, which is currently located about 200 meters southeast of its landing site.

The 4.2-meter fairing has a large space and can accommodate many satellites …In this launch mission, the Chang Zheng Long March 2C carrier rocket sent 7 satellites into the predetermined orbit, and the diameter of the rocket fairing must be designed to be larger, which can be described as a new challenge. This launch is the first flight of a two-stage rocket configuration with a 4.2-meter fairing configuration, and the instrument cabin is at a height of 660 mm, which is a new combined configuration state of the rocket

Chang Zheng Long March 2C carrier rocket  Engines was ignited at the Xichang Satellite Launch Center, successfully sending 6 communication satellites and 1 remote sensing test satellite of Galaxy Space into the predetermined orbit .


According to reports, the six communication satellites launched this time are low-orbit broadband communication satellites independently developed and mass-manufactured by Galaxy Aerospace. The designed communication capacity of a single satellite exceeds 40Gbps, and the average satellite weight is about 190Kg. Among them, 4 communication satellites were named “Nantong No. 1”, “Yitu No. Xingyuan”, “Xuancheng No. 1” and “Beijing You-Yinhe” satellite; the remote sensing test satellite was “Xuanming Xingyuan” satellite.



Chang Ming, the commander-in-chief of Galaxy Aerospace Satellite, said that these six satellites will form my country’s first low-orbit broadband communication test constellation together with the first satellite of Galaxy Aerospace, and build a satellite-ground fusion 5G test network “Little Spider Web” with a single The uninterrupted and low-latency broadband communication service capability of about 30 minutes can be used for technical verification of my country’s low-orbit satellite Internet and the integrated space-earth network.
